TIL/에러

[해결] java.lang.NumberFormatException: For input string 'N’

윤개발새발 2023. 3. 16. 19:00


 

콘솔에서 실행했을 떄는 문제가 없었는데 서버에서 실행하니 매퍼쪽에서 자꾸 에러를 던졌다.
문자열을 비교하는 동적쿼리 조건문 <when test="p_storage_yn == 'N'"> 에서 문제가 발생했는데,
'N' 이라는 문자열에 대해 .toString() 을 해주지 않아 발생한 것이다.

<when test="p_storage_yn == 'N'">.toString() 해주니 잘 돌아갔다!

'TIL > 에러' 카테고리의 다른 글

[해결] MSSQL/mybatis Incorrect syntax near '@P5'.  (0) 2022.12.09